A hydro excavator is a truck-mounted machine that uses high-pressure water to break up soil and a powerful vacuum to lift the slurry into a debris tank, letting crews expose buried gas, electric, water, and fiber lines without mechanical damage. Full-size hydrovac trucks from Vactor, Vac-Con, Vermeer, Super Products, GapVax, Ditch Witch, TRUVAC, and Guzzler are sold direct or through dealer networks, not Amazon. What Amazon does carry are the wear-tip digging components that actually do the cutting at the end of the wand: hydro excavation turbo nozzles, rotating Ripsaw heads, and hydro drill kits that crews swap onto existing hydrovac rigs. What to Look for When Buying Hydro Excavator Digging Components

The full hydro excavation trucks from Vactor, Vac-Con, Vermeer, Super Products, GapVax, Ditch Witch, TRUVAC, and Guzzler run from the high hundreds of thousands new and drop into the low six figures used depending on tank size, blower type, and chassis. Used buying is a real path for owner-operators – check our notes below on what to inspect. But if you already own a hydrovac or you’re spec’ing out a new build, the digging tip is the wear component that determines daily productivity. Here’s what our team weighs when picking nozzles.

Match the orifice to your GPM, not the other way around

The single biggest mistake hydro excavation operators make is buying a nozzle orifice that doesn’t match their pump flow. A 10.0 orifice on a 6 GPM trailer pump gives you a dribble. A 6.0 orifice on a 15 GPM truck wastes pump capacity and slows the cut. Match the orifice to your actual GPM: 4.0 for 4-6 GPM, 6.0 for 6-8 GPM, 8.0 for 8-12 GPM, and 10.0 for 12-18 GPM systems. The PSI rating on the nozzle needs to be at or above your pump’s pressure ceiling – never below.

PD blower vs fan system on the truck

This is a question we see constantly on Reddit’s r/heavyequipment and r/Construction. A positive displacement (PD) blower delivers higher suction at lower CFM – typically 4,000-5,400 CFM at 18-27 inches of mercury. A fan system delivers higher CFM at lower suction – typically 5,000-6,500 CFM at 12-16 inches of mercury. For hydro excavation of heavy shale and wet clay, the PD blower wins because the suction pressure lifts dense slurry. For lighter materials and dry soil, fan systems cut faster.

Tank sizing for billable hours

Debris tank size is the spec that drives daily productivity. An 8 cubic yard tank means 3-4 dump trips per shift on a productive utility potholing job. A 12-16 cubic yard tank cuts that to 1-2 trips. The Vermeer XR2 in 16 cy configuration has become the productivity benchmark – one utility contractor we interviewed upgraded his fleet from 8 cy to 16 cy tanks and saw billable hours per truck per week jump 35%, paying back the upgrade inside 9 months on a 5-truck order.

Used truck inspection checklist

Buying a used hydrovac truck can save several hundred thousand versus a new unit. Before you wire the deposit, run this checklist:

  • Inspect the vacuum pump or blower for oil leaks and bearing play – rebuilds cost five figures.

  • Check the debris tank floor for thin spots from slurry abrasion.

  • Test the hydraulic boom for full extension, retraction, and lock – hydraulic failures are common on 10+ year old units.

  • Run the water pump at full pressure for 30 minutes and watch for pressure drop.

  • Pull the air filter and check for dirt ingestion – the #1 killer of vacuum performance according to fleet managers we interviewed.

  • Verify the rear door seals and the dump cylinder.

  • Check the chassis service records – hydrovac bodies outlast chassis by 2-3x.

DOT, EPA, and OSHA compliance

Hydro excavation trucks fall under DOT regulations for vehicle weight, brake systems, and hazardous material transport. EPA rules govern slurry disposal – most states require a waste management plan before you discharge. OSHA’s HAZWOPER standard applies when crews work around contaminated soils. Before you put a hydro excavation truck into service, your 811 utility locating certification needs to be current, and operators need HAZWOPER 40-hour training for any job where soil contamination is possible.

Cold weather and frozen ground

Hydro excavation in frozen ground requires a water boiler on the truck. Without heated water, ice in the soil stays ice and you’ll burn through nozzles without cutting. TRUVAC and Vermeer both offer boiler-equipped hydrovac models specifically for northern climate work. If you operate in zones 4-7 (USDA hardiness), the boiler is non-negotiable.

What is the difference between a vactor truck and a vacuum truck?

A Vactor truck is a brand-name combination jetter and vacuum truck built by Vactor (now part of Federal Signal) for sewer and storm cleaning. A vacuum truck is the broader category that includes hydro excavation trucks, liquid vacuum tankers, industrial vacuum loaders, and combination sewer cleaners. Vactor is one manufacturer within the vacuum truck category.
